As the police have already submitted charge-sheet, learned Advocate for the Petitioners on instructions seeks leave to withdraw petition with liberty to file an application for discharge before the trial Court.
Leave and liberty granted.
2.
Disposed off as withdrawn as far as prayer clauses (a) and (b) are concerned.
3.
As far as prayer clause (c) is concerned, it is the grievance of Petitioner No.1 that, in furtherance of Orders passed by the Sessions 1/ 2
Patil-SR 4503-18.doc Court in her anticipatory bail application, she was directed to attend the concerned Police Station on stipulated dates. That, Petitioner No. 1 was carrying 8 months pregnancy at the relevant time. That, Petitioner No.1 was made to sit in the Police Station for unreasonable time, which ultimately led to her miscarriage. In this background, the Petitioners are seeking direction to conduct inquiry against Respondent Nos.3 to 7. 4.
Petitioner is having alternate remedy before the State Police Complaints Authority established under Section 22P of the Maharashtra Police Act.
4.1 Petitioner is granted leave and liberty to prosecute his complaint before the said Authority.
5.
As far as prayer clause (d) is concerned, Petitioners are at liberty to file an appropriate application before the trial Court for defreezing of their bank accounts. 6.
